Minimally invasive tumor interventional therapy involves the delivery of special catheters to the tumor arteries for infusion of chemotherapeutic drugs and embolization of tumor vessels to inhibit tumor growth. Interventional treatment of larger lesions before surgery can fix or even shrink the tumor, providing the possibility of later surgery. Pre-operative, intra-operative and even post-operative interventions are palliative treatments that provide assistance to surgical treatment. Interventional treatment of tumor is helpful for many solid tumors, and also for palliative treatment of gastric cancer and intestinal cancer. Interventional therapy is a very important aspect in the comprehensive treatment of tumors.
